了解SQL,掌握数据库技能 (sql必知必会 数据库)

什么是SQL?

SQL,即关系型数据库管理系统(RDBMS)的结构化查询语言。它是一种特殊的编程语言,用于与关系型数据库进行交互。SQL可以执行多种数据库操作,包括插入、删除和查询数据等。

为什么学习SQL?

SQL是IT行业中非常重要的一项技能。无论你是软件工程师、数据分析师还是网站开发人员,都需要掌握SQL技能。因为几乎所有的应用程序都要与数据库打交道,而SQL是与关系型数据库打交道的标准方式。

SQL的学习成本相对较低。与其他编程语言相比,SQL很容易学习。它的语法非常简单,并且容易理解。即使你没有编程经验,学习SQL也不会构成很大的挑战。

SQL的运用面非常广。无论是小型企业、创业公司还是大型跨国公司都需要使用SQL。而随着数据分析的流行,越来越多的公司需要雇佣技术人员来管理数据和运用数据。

SQL的组成部分

SQL有三个主要的组成部分,分别是数据定义语言(DDL)、数据操作语言(DML)和数据查询语言(DQL)。

数据定义语言

数据定义语言通常用于创建和管理数据库结构。其中包括创建表、删除表、更改表以及添加索引和约束等操作。

数据操作语言

数据操作语言可以修改、增加、删除和查询存储在数据库中的数据。数据操作语言的命令通常包括INSERT、UPDATE、DELETE、SELECT等。

查询语言

查询语言是SQL中最常用的部分之一。从字面上理解,查询语言是用来查询数据库中的数据的。它是用来检索特定数据集的,通过使用关键字和条件查询根据一些规则匹配的数据。

SQL的类型

SQL格式有两种常见的类型,分别为标准SQL和供应商特定的SQL。

标准SQL

标准SQL,也称为通用SQL,是一种通用的SQL语言标准。标准SQL由ISO(国际标准化组织)和ANSI(美国国家标准学会)共同制定,现在被广泛使用。标准SQL主要用于创建和管理表格,并处理大数据量。

供应商特定的SQL

供应商特定的SQL,也称为专有SQL,是针对特定的数据库供应商设计的SQL规范。供应商特定的SQL通常更加灵活,并从更深层次上优化了语言的执行效率。供应商特定的SQL主要用于大型企业应用程序和数据量较小的应用程序。

SQL的应用

SQL的应用相当广泛。以下是几个SQL的应用场景:

1. 管理数据库

使用SQL,你可以轻松地创建、管理和优化关系型数据库。这是SQL的最基本、最常见的用途。

2. 进行数据分析

SQL可以用来检索大数据集,这使得SQL成为做数据分析的重要工具。如果你想要通过数据分析来获取有价值的信息,那么学习SQL绝对是必要的。

3. 管理数据仓库

数据仓库是专门用来存储和管理企业级数据的大型数据库。SQL通常用于管理数据仓库中的数据,包括数据的提取、转换和加载。

4. 管理云数据库

越来越多的公司正在将他们的数据存储在云上。这意味着我们需要一种方式来管理云数据库。因此,SQL在云计算领域的应用也越来越广泛。

结论

SQL是一门非常重要的技能,由于其非常容易学习并且应用面非常广泛,SQL已经成为了IT行业中越来越受欢迎的技术之一。如果你想要在IT行业中迅速提升自己的技能和加强自己的职业竞争力,学习SQL技能可能是一个不错的选择。


数据运维技术 » 了解SQL,掌握数据库技能 (sql必知必会 数据库)